Who are we?As the world’s leading live entertainment company, we are privileged to work with artists to bring their creativity to life on stages around the world. Whether it’s two hours at a packed club, or an entire weekend of sets at a festival, a live show does more than entertain. It can uplift, inspire, and create a memory that lasts a lifetime. Bringing 40,000 shows and 100+ festivals to life and selling 500 million tickets per year is a massive undertaking, made possible by our 44,000 employees worldwide. These events make it possible to build partnerships and connect over 900 brands with the 86 million fans that attend Live Nation events each year. Internship Summary:We are looking for someone who is passionate about live entertainment, organized, detailed-oriented and who loves juggling different projects at once. Live Nation Canada is looking for a proactive and eager student to join our Communications team. Not only will you gain first-hand experience in communications, media relations, and venue marketing, but you’ll also get the chance to see and experience how Live Nation’s various departments collaborate to put on unforgettable shows for fans across the country.

Learning Objectives:

Develop an in-depth familiarity of Canada’s media landscape

Gain experience communicating across multiple platforms and with various audiences

Learn the ins and outs of marketing initiatives for LNC’s owned and operated music venues

Role & Responsibilities:

Drafting press releases around show and tour announcements

Media accreditation support

Maintaining media database

Venue marketing support (updating venue loops, websites, etc.)

Onsite support at concerts (social capture, media escorting, etc.)
